* SpotlightStealingCrossover: ''Vol. 3'' ''really'' adores ''The Tower of Druaga'' in particular, likely due to its immense popularity in Japan. Not only is its exhibit vastly more expansive than any of the other rooms, its arcade machine room features a giant 3D recreation of Druaga himself, and it is the only exhibit with a secret room, showing a fully animated 3D battle of Gil and Druaga squaring off. It even received a whopping 60 new levels just for this port, which can't be said about any of the other featured titles. If that weren't enough, the Library room is dedicated almost exclusively to additional ''Druaga'' content that didn't already fit in the exhibit room, and of the various Namco magazines on display over half of them feature Ki on the cover. There's even a giant painting of Ki hanging in the lobby.

''Namco Museum'' is a series of video game compilations by Creator/{{Namco}}.

The series initially began as budget line on PlayStation, first released in 1995. It was known for featuring an actual museum area where you can explore and learn about the games. From ''Namco Museum 64'' for Nintendo 64 and onward, however, it ditched the museum part and became your typical arcade games bundle.

The [=PS1=] games were eventually added to [[UsefulNotes/PlayStationNetwork PlayStation Store]] as [=PSOne Classics=] in 2013.
